## Local Setup

Heads up: the Pebbleworks component library uses lockstep versioning, so every package bumps together even if only one changed. If a customer reports mismatched button styles, they've almost certainly pinned packages at different versions — get them onto a single release tag. To reproduce locally, install the toolchain, run the seed script, and let it populate the demo catalog database, which it reaches through the connection string below.

database URL for hawip-kagap: redis://rusok_svc:bMCaqek7MRWIOJ@db-8501.zarqeltech.corp:5432/sileth

# Rotabolt is our internal secrets-rotation utility. It cycles
# service credentials on a fixed schedule and pushes updates to
# dependent services. This client connects to the Rotabolt control
# plane to trigger manual rotations during incidents. Do not run
# rotations against production without an open incident ticket.
# The client retries failed rotations three times, then alerts.
# Bootstrapping the client requires authenticating to the control
# plane first. Initialize with the key that follows.

API key for kajeg-tajop: qvz3-w1m

Provenance — Parityscope rate-parity checker. Every deploy of the Hollow Lantern hotel scraper fleet embeds its source commit, builder identity, and dependency digest in the image manifest. On-call: before restarting a crashed worker, confirm the manifest matches the attestation ledger; mismatches mean a tampered or stale image and should be paged up, not restarted. Verify the running pod against the token below.

session token of kajop-yahog = htk9_f2a6c0eaf